A skateboard deck formed of laminated layers having increased twisting resistance around its center axis provided by fiber reinforced polymer matrix composite members running along the center axis and cross members extending toward side edges. Side members positioned between pairs of cross members provide additional torque resistance and energy storage for use in springing the board.

1. A skateboard deck adapted for engagement to axles having wheels, comprising: an elongated deck body having a center axis therethrough and having two side edges communicating between a front edge and rear edge;said deck body formed of a plurality of layers including an upper surface layer on which a user rides and a lower surface layer adapted for engagement to said wheels;a first composite member located between said upper surface layer and lower surface layer, said first composite member having a width extending from a central axis which is substantially aligned with said center axis;a second composite member, having a width and length substantially the same as said first composite member, said second composite member positioned substantially inline with said first composite member, between said upper surface layer and lower surface layer;a first plurality of cross members positioned between said upper and lower surface layers, said cross members extending from said first composite member toward both said side edges a distance away from said center axis;a second plurality of cross members positioned between said upper and lower surface layers, said cross members extending from said second composite member toward both said side edges said distance away from said center axis; andsaid distance away from said center axis, exceeding said width of said first and second composite members;a middle layer positioned between said first composite member and said second composite member; anda plurality of apertures communicating between said upper surface layer and said lower surface layer and passing through the middle layer, said apertures adapted for operative engagement of trucks providing mounts for said axles and wheels upon said lower surface of said deck body. 2. The skateboard deck of claim 1 wherein said first and second composite members are both formed of a polymer matrix reinforced with fibers. 3. The skateboard deck of claim 1 additionally comprising: said first composite member and said first plurality of cross members being of unitary construction; andsaid second composite member and said second plurality of cross members being of unitary construction. 4. The skateboard deck of claim 2 additionally comprising: said first composite member and said first plurality of cross members being of unitary construction and formed of said polymer matrix reinforced with fibers; andsaid second composite member and said second plurality of cross members being of unitary construction and formed of said polymer matrix reinforced with fibers. 5. The skateboard deck of claim 1 additionally comprising: said middle layer comprising;a first elongated metal side member running parallel to said center axis positioned between said first and second plurality of cross members at a position between said center axis and a first of said side edges;a second elongated metal side member, running parallel to said center axis, positioned between said first and second plurality of cross members at a position between said center axis and a second of said side edges andsaid first and second elongated side members each having a width, thickness, and length. 6.
